UM general manager leaves agency to spearhead marketing for My Muscle Chef

Health food brand, My Muscle Chef, has named UM senior executive Liam Loan-Lack as its head of marketing as part of a wider expansion of its senior team.

Loan-Lack spent the last decade working in agencies in both Australia and the UK, and was most recently general manager of UM Brisbane.

He has worked with a number of major brands including Amazon, Flight Centre, Burger King, OfficeWorks and Specsavers.

The appointment of a new marketing head comes three months after TBWA Sydney won the strategic and creative agency account for My Muscle Chef. It also launched its first TVC in February via Astute Agency and Our Revolution.

Loan-Lack, who will oversee a roster of agencies, said My Muscle Chef’s healthy living product has “direct social impact” that transcends the traditional gym-going market.

“I’m looking forward to taking the brand into new territories with the extended team as a result,” he said.

My Muscle Chef claims an annual revenue run rate of more than $190 million.

Chief customer officer Nick Love, who joined the business earlier this year, said: “Liam’s experience working with global brands, leading high-performing teams and his ability to zero-in and execute cross functionally on the right strategic goals will be integral to our continued success.”

In addition to Loan-Lack’s appointment, Ryan Guthrie has been named senior marketing manager with Dee Wescombe appointed product marketing manager.

“With these new hires, we are strengthening our already highly valued marketing team and integrating new levels of experience as our growth continues to accelerate,” Loan-Lack said.

“Ultimately, we view this team as not just a department, but as the driver of a broader culture of market orientation across MYMC.”
